Transaction 36ab84a4d15cf30877d2fa2cd5b156bdcf839955faca67011c134e6a3c0b9478

1 Input
2 Outputs
  • 36ab84a4d15cf30877d2fa2cd5b156bdcf839955faca67011c134e6a3c0b9478:0
  • value  37642270
    address  32THLmWq9nHi2FowT8gpJhwiZaDSqsXStC
  • 36ab84a4d15cf30877d2fa2cd5b156bdcf839955faca67011c134e6a3c0b9478:1
  • value  4543587
    address  1Mm8T95H3P8pjuk86r6dKRRbtfwd2sZKhw